Startups thrive on speed, innovation, and limited resources. Yet, many founders stumble when they encounter hidden bottlenecks that choke productivity, delay product launches, or inflate costs. This is where constraint theory—also known as the Theory of Constraints (TOC)—becomes a game‑changer. In this article you’ll discover what constraint theory is, why it matters to early‑stage companies, and how to apply its five focusing steps to streamline operations, boost cash flow, and accelerate growth. We’ll walk through real‑world examples, actionable tips, common pitfalls, and even a short case study that shows the theory in action. By the end, you’ll have a clear roadmap to identify, exploit, and eliminate constraints so your startup can scale faster and smarter.
1. The Core Idea Behind Constraint Theory
Constraint theory asserts that every system—whether a manufacturing line or a SaaS startup—has at least one limiting factor that determines its overall performance. This limiting factor is the constraint. The principle is simple: improve the constraint, and the entire system improves.
Example: A mobile app startup’s onboarding flow takes 5 minutes, causing a high drop‑off rate. The onboarding process is the constraint that limits user activation.
Actionable tip: Map your core process (e.g., product development, sales funnel) and pinpoint the step with the longest cycle time or highest friction.
Common mistake: Assuming multiple constraints exist and trying to fix them all at once, which dilutes effort and yields minimal impact.
2. Identifying Your Startup’s Primary Constraint
The first step is to gather data and observe where work piles up. Common startup constraints include:
- Limited cash flow
- Insufficient development resources
- Low conversion rates in the sales funnel
- Supply chain delays for hardware products
Example: A B2B SaaS company notices that only 20% of qualified leads schedule demos. The demo‑booking step is the constraint.
Actionable tip: Use a simple Kanban board to visualize work‑in‑progress and highlight queues.
Warning: Relying solely on gut feeling can misidentify constraints; always back decisions with metrics.
3. The Five Focusing Steps of TOC
TOC provides a repeatable process:
- Identify the constraint.
- Exploit the constraint (make it work at maximum efficiency).
- Subordinate everything else to the constraint.
- Elevate the constraint (invest to increase capacity).
- Repeat the cycle.
Example: A hardware startup’s CNC machine is the bottleneck. They first schedule the longest jobs back‑to‑back (exploit), then shift all other tasks around it (subordinate), later add a second machine (elevate).
Tip: Document each step in a shared spreadsheet so the whole team can see progress.
Pitfall: Skipping the exploitation step and jumping straight to investment wastes capital.
4. Exploiting the Constraint: Getting More Out of What You Have
Exploitation means squeezing every ounce of performance from the current constraint without spending money.
Example: A startup’s only data scientist is overloaded. By batching data requests and prioritizing high‑impact analyses, the scientist can deliver more value.
Actionable tip: Implement time‑boxing—allocate fixed periods for constraint‑related work and enforce strict start/stop times.
Common error: Over‑optimizing a non‑constraint, which leads to diminishing returns.
5. Subordinating All Other Processes
Once the constraint is identified, every other activity must support it, not compete with it.
Example: If the bottleneck is the product QA team, delay launching new features until QA capacity is cleared, avoiding re‑work.
Actionable tip: Create a “constraint‑first” policy in your project management tool, marking tasks that depend on the bottleneck as high priority.
Warning: Ignoring subordinate tasks can cause hidden queues that later become new constraints.
6. Elevating the Constraint: Strategic Investments
When exploitation and subordination no longer yield gains, it’s time to increase the constraint’s capacity.
Example: After streamlining the onboarding flow, a startup hires a UX designer to redesign the checkout process, effectively elevating the conversion constraint.
Actionable tip: Conduct a cost‑benefit analysis: calculate the incremental revenue per unit of capacity added versus the investment cost.
Common mistake: Over‑investing; adding capacity far beyond demand can create idle resources.
7. Using the Drum‑Buffer‑Rope Method for Startups
Drum‑Buffer‑Rope (DBR) is a TOC scheduling technique that protects the constraint’s throughput.
Example: A marketplace startup sets the “drum” as the daily limit of new seller approvals (the constraint). The “buffer” is a safety stock of pre‑approved listings, and the “rope” is the communication signal to marketing to halt new seller acquisition when the buffer depletes.
Tip: Implement DBR in a spreadsheet with columns for drum size, buffer level, and rope trigger.
Risk: Ignoring the rope signal can cause over‑loading and breakdown of the constraint.
8. Measuring Success: Key Metrics for Constraint Management
Track these metrics to know if you’re moving the needle:
- Throughput (units per day)
- Cycle time of the constraint
- Work‑in‑progress (WIP) at the constraint
- Revenue per constraint hour
Example: After elevating the sales demo capacity, a SaaS startup sees demo throughput rise from 10 to 25 per week, boosting monthly recurring revenue by 18%.
Actionable tip: Set up automated dashboards in tools like Google Data Studio to monitor these KPIs in real time.
Common error: Focusing on vanity metrics (e.g., page views) instead of constraint‑centric metrics.
9. Comparison Table: Constraint Theory vs. Traditional Lean
| Aspect | Constraint Theory (TOC) | Lean / Six Sigma |
|---|---|---|
| Focus | Single system bottleneck | Eliminate waste across all processes |
| Primary Tool | Five Focusing Steps | Value‑Stream Mapping |
| Key Metric | Throughput | Cycle Time, Defects |
| Change Approach | Iterative, constraint‑first | Continuous improvement (Kaizen) |
| Ideal for | Resource‑limited startups | Mature organizations with stable processes |
10. Tools & Resources to Apply Constraint Theory
- Trello – Visualize constraints with custom boards and labels.
- Smartsheet – Build DBR schedules and buffers.
- Figma – Prototype and test UX constraints quickly.
- Chartio – Dashboard for constraint‑centric KPIs.
- Lean Enterprise Institute – Complementary lean resources.
11. Mini Case Study: SaaS Startup Turns Conversion Constraint into Growth Engine
Problem: A B2B SaaS company struggled with a 12% conversion rate from free trial to paid plan. The trial‑to‑pay step was the constraint.
Solution: The team applied the five focusing steps: they identified the constraint, exploited it by adding in‑app guidance, subordinated marketing campaigns to align with the improved onboarding, and elevated the constraint by hiring a dedicated conversion optimization specialist.
Result: Conversion rose to 22% within two months, generating an additional $150,000 ARR and freeing up sales resources for higher‑value accounts.
12. Common Mistakes When Implementing Constraint Theory
- Trying to fix every problem at once.
- Neglecting data; making decisions based on anecdotes.
- Skipping the exploitation step and jumping straight to capital investment.
- Changing the constraint without updating the system map.
- Forgetting to re‑evaluate after each improvement cycle.
13. Step‑By‑Step Guide: Applying TOC in Your Startup
- Map the end‑to‑end process (e.g., product development → sales → delivery).
- Collect metrics (cycle time, throughput) for each step.
- Identify the step with the longest cycle or highest queue – the constraint.
- Exploit: Optimize workflows, remove non‑value‑adding tasks, use time‑boxing.
- Subordinate: Align all other activities to support the constraint’s flow.
- Elevate: Invest in additional capacity or automation for the constraint.
- Update the process map and repeat the cycle.
14. Frequently Asked Questions
What is the difference between a bottleneck and a constraint?
A bottleneck is a temporary slowdown, while a constraint is the true limiting factor that determines the maximum output of the entire system.
Can a startup have more than one constraint?
Yes, but TOC advises focusing on the most critical one first. Once it’s resolved, another constraint will emerge.
How long does it take to see results?
Improvements can be visible within weeks if you exploit the constraint effectively; larger investments may take months.
Is constraint theory only for manufacturing?
No. TOC applies to any process‑driven organization, including SaaS, e‑commerce, and service startups.
Do I need a specialist to implement TOC?
While a consultant can accelerate adoption, most startups can start with simple mapping and data collection using free tools.
How does TOC relate to agile development?
Both emphasize iterative improvement. In agile, the sprint backlog can be used to target the current constraint each sprint.
What metrics should I track after elevation?
Monitor throughput, WIP at the constraint, and revenue per constraint hour to ensure the investment is paying off.
Can constraint theory help with fundraising?
Yes. Demonstrating a clear understanding of your bottlenecks and a plan to alleviate them reassures investors of disciplined growth.
15. Internal & External References
For deeper dives, check out our related posts: Lean Startup Guide, Scaling Operations for High‑Growth Startups, and Productivity Hacks for Founders. Additionally, reputable sources such as McKinsey, Moz, and Ahrefs provide valuable insights on process optimization.